Oeuvres de In-Sook Son Afrique to consider the consequences ofCatalogue of the exhibition Korean Interior, Son in Sook Embroidery, presented at the Guimet Museum, Paris (September 18, 2015 March 14, 2016). Unusual art and exceptional craftsmanship, the artist's work is presented for the first time outside Korea. It offers both an aesthetic and social interpretation of feminine art in Korean society and presents the emblematic genres of textile art, hanbok (traditional costumes), court costumes, but also pojagi
